
A Changing Financial Advice Industry: Key Trends in 2025
March 6, 2025
As they plan 2025 initiatives, wealth management firms need to mind trends on advisor and client demographics, practice economics, and available product suites.
U.S. wealth segment assets have broken records via strong market performance and generous contributions—U.S. advisor-managed assets grew at a 7.3% 10-year compound annual growth rate (CAGR) through 2023. As a result, financial advisors increasingly are called to do more, and the stakes of client service, acquisition, and retention have never been higher. Success in positioning to account for shifting trends across the financial advice industry can make all the difference in staying ahead of the curve.
